Manufacturer Reason for Recall | Unapproved design changes to the products outside of the 510(k) clearance. |
FDA Determined Cause 2 | Component change control |
| Action | On February 27, 2026, the firm began notifying customers via email and first-class mail.
Customers were instructed to request over-labels to place on affected kits containing recalled syringes instructing them to remove the recalled component and replace with product from their supply. |
| Quantity in Commerce | 270,311 total |
| Distribution | Worldwide distribution - US Nationwide and the countries of Canada, Panama, Barbados. |

1 A record in this database is created when a firm initiates a correction or removal action. The record is updated if the FDA identifies a violation and classifies the action as a recall, and it is updated for a final time when the recall is terminated.
